Effective Gum Disease Treatments: What to Expect from Your Dentist in Northwood, Ohio
When confronting gum disease, seeking professional care from a Dentist in Northwood, Ohio is paramount. Patients can expect a comprehensive evaluation to determine the extent of their gum disease and the most appropriate treatment plan. The initial step typically involves a thorough cleaning process known as scaling and root planning. This deep clean targets both the tooth surface and beneath the gum line to remove plaque and tartar accumulations that contribute to gum inflammation. For more advanced stages of gum disease, such as periodontitis, surgical procedures may be necessary. These can range from pocket reduction surgery to regenerative procedures that aim to regrow bone and tissue lost due to the disease.
Restorative dental services in Northwood, Ohio are tailored to address each patient’s unique needs. A Dentist will employ a variety of techniques, including laser therapy, which can treat gum disease by eliminating infected tissue without compromising healthy tissue. Additionally, guided tissue regeneration and bone grafting may be employed to restore lost structures. After treatment, maintaining good oral hygiene and regular dental check-ups are crucial for preventing the reoccurrence of gum disease.
